Attaching Serial Controllers
An external serial controller is any device that can send and receive ASCII code over an RS-232
(null modem) or an RS-422 serial cable attached to a serial port (DB-9) on the rear of the enclosure. PCs
are common serial controllers. Once a PC is attached to the Modula, the system can be controlled by
running APControl software on the attached PC (see the
AMX AutoPatch CD
). The system can also be
controlled by entering BCS commands into a terminal emulation program (e.g., HyperTerminal). For
information on BCS commands, see the
Instruction Manual
–
BCS Basic Control Structure Protocol
on
the
AMX AutoPatch CD
and at
www.amx.com
.
PC Requirements for APControl 3.0
Windows XP Professional
®
or Windows 2000
®
Java Runtime Environment (JRE): v1.4.2 or the latest version
Minimum Hardware: 166 MHz, 128 MB RAM, 20 MB free disk space, 800x600 display
Recommended Hardware: 2.0 GHz, 512 MB RAM, 20 MB free disk space,
1280x1024 display
Serial port
PC Requirements for BCS
Windows XP Professional
®
or Windows 2000
®
Terminal emulation program
Serial port
Important:
For non-linked enclosures, attach a 50-ohm termination connector to the unused
network BNC connector on the CPU (connector supplied); see FIG. 18 on page 34.
